Seamus O’Regan Supports Labrador Hydro MOU Amid Scrutiny

Seamus O’Regan, a former federal minister and Liberal MP, recently expressed support for the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) regarding hydro development in Labrador. He acknowledged that while no agreement is flawless, it is essential to move forward.

Importance of the Hydro Development MOU

O’Regan’s experience in the energy sector is extensive, stemming from his work as an assistant to Premier Brian Tobin in the late 1990s. His academic background includes a thesis on Innu rights, further enhancing his understanding of the region’s complexities.

Job Creation and Economic Impact

The MOU promises significant economic benefits for Newfoundland and Labrador, with projections estimating the creation of approximately 10,000 jobs. O’Regan stated that the agreement provides much-needed resources for the region, contributing to both wealth and employment opportunities.

Learning from Past Mistakes

  • O’Regan emphasized the importance of learning from previous projects.
  • He cited the need for clauses that ensure fair market value and protection against cost overruns.
  • The experience from the Muskrat Falls project highlighted the necessity for strong management and oversight.

He conveyed optimism that the current agreement contains the necessary safeguards to avoid past pitfalls, asserting a commitment to avoid repeating mistakes. O’Regan noted that majority ownership within the agreement was a key factor in its viability.

His remarks were made during a conversation on VOCM Open Line, where he conveyed the urgency behind advancing such agreements, underlining the importance of progress in the energy sector.
